Frequently Asked Questions about bed and breakfast in Astoria, OR
What are the must-see sights for first-time visitors on a day trip to Astoria, OR region?
You can't miss the Astoria Column, it offers stunning panoramic views of the city and the Columbia River. Then there's the historic Astoria Riverfront, with its charming shops, restaurants, and the iconic Astoria Bridge. And don't forget to visit the Maritime Museum, which showcases the city's rich maritime history.

What weather can travelers expect when exploring nature in Astoria, OR?
Astoria has a mild, temperate climate with average temperatures ranging from 4°C to 21°C. You can expect rain throughout the year, especially during the winter months. But don't let that deter you, the lush forests and dramatic coastline are beautiful year-round.

What outdoor activities can visitors enjoy in and around Astoria, OR?
Hiking is a popular activity in the area, with trails like the Ecola State Park, offering breathtaking views of the Pacific Ocean. You can also go kayaking or paddleboarding on the Columbia River, or even take a whale watching tour to spot grey whales and orcas.

What famous cities can be easily accessed from Astoria, OR?
Portland, Oregon is about a two-hour drive south of Astoria and offers a vibrant city experience with its renowned food scene, art galleries, and museums. You can also easily reach Seattle, Washington, a bustling city known for its coffee culture, music scene, and iconic Space Needle, in about a four-hour drive.

What local breakfast specialties can you enjoy in Astoria, OR region?
Astoria is known for its fresh seafood, so you can't go wrong with a plate of Dungeness crab Benedict or smoked salmon eggs. Many cafes offer delicious pastries and coffee, and you can also find local honey and jams at farmers markets.
